#6CB0EA Hex Color Code

#6CB0EA

The Hexadecimal Color #6CB0EA is a contrast shade of Corn Flower Blue. #6CB0EA RGB value is rgb(108, 176, 234). RGB Color Model of #6CB0EA consists of 42% red, 69% green and 91% blue. HSL color Mode of #6CB0EA has 208°(degrees) Hue, 75% Saturation and 67% Lightness. #6CB0EA color has an wavelength of 489.03704n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#6CB0EA is #99CCFF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#6CB0EA is #6AE. The Closest Color to #6CB0EA is #6495ED. Official Name of #6CB0EA Hex Code is Cornflower Blue.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#6CB0EA is 54 Cyan 25 Magenta 0 Yellow 8 Black and #6CB0EA CMY is 54, 25,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#6CB0EA is hsl(208,75,67,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(208, 54, 92).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#6CB0EA is 36.56, 40.18, 83.65.
Hex8 Value of #6CB0EA is #6CB0EAFF. Decimal Value of #6CB0EA is 7123178 and Octal Value of #6CB0EA is 33130352. Binary Value of #6CB0EA is 1101100, 10110000, 11101010 and Android of #6CB0EA is 4285313258 / 0xff6cb0ea.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#6CB0EA is 0.228, 0.25, 0.25 and YIQ Color Space of #6CB0EA is 162.28, -59.1566, 3.6676.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#6CB0EA is 30.47, 42.99, 82.92.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#6CB0EA is 69.6, -5.33, -35.59.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#6CB0EA is 69.6, -30.37, -56.22.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#6CB0EA is 69.6, 35.99, 261.48. Hunter Lab variable of #6CB0EA is 63.39, -7.98, -33.87.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#6CB0EA

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
